Hello fellas,

I will be attending the Spanish Grand Prix this year and I was just looking at the tickets and there are only 4 options left.

One is main grand stand which comes around US $ 700 (more than what I paid for the airfare, which pretty much puts it out of the question), two other grandstands (C and M) which are around US $ 500, and general admission.

Out of C and M I think that M would be the better one, but I was wondering if any of you have done General Admission and if so, how good/bad is it? Any tips or suggestions?

Any help will be greatly appreciated!
uffen
General Admission is very good, but I would recommend a grandstand solely for Sunday ease.
Do not go main straight, but pick one of the many stands around the curves, they are all excellent. When I went in 2006 Sunday was the only day you were restricted to the one stand, and on Friday they were all virtually empty and I was able to walk and sit almost anywhere.

How good/bad is M? The only ones left are Main, M and C. C seems like the cars are going to be too far away.
uffen
Yes, with C the cars are a bit far away, but you can see a huge piece of the track (I sat in B on Sunday). M is okay as long as you can get the North East end. Looking at the circuit map again the last stand on the straight might be okay as it will be in the braking zone.
fifi
i done GA a few years back and tbh i'd go for ANY grandstand ticket mainly for the easiness on the sunday, and ended up having to watch on a tv screen as couldnt get anywhere near the track, also with the heat it made wandering about looking for a decent spot a nightmare
good GP and good facilities tho, would deffo go back there
